






About This Property
Discover what makes this home specialThe Callander is an impressive detached family home located in the sought-after Summerlea Grange development in West Kilbride. Offering five spacious bedrooms and three bathrooms, including a master en-suite, this property is designed for modern family living. The ground floor features a versatile layout with a large kitchen and dining area that opens onto the rear garden, a separate living room, a family room, and a dedicated study, providing ample space for both relaxation and work-from-home needs. The utility room and downstairs WC add convenience to the practical layout. Upstairs, the bedrooms are well-proportioned, with plenty of storage and natural light throughout.
Situated on plot 40, the property benefits from a south-east facing rear garden, ensuring pleasant morning and early afternoon sunlight, ideal for outdoor entertaining and family activities. The location in West Kilbride offers a peaceful village atmosphere while maintaining excellent connectivity to nearby towns and cities. This home is perfect for families seeking a balance of comfort, style, and accessibility in a thriving community.

Local Amenities
West Kilbride is well-served by excellent local amenities including reputable primary schools such as West Kilbride Primary and St Andrew's Primary, with Largs Academy providing secondary education nearby. Transport links are strong with West Kilbride and Largs train stations offering regular services to Glasgow and surrounding areas. Residents benefit from local shops, supermarkets, parks, and healthcare facilities, along with leisure centres that support an active lifestyle.
